Ticket: Murkledge diff viewer drops hunks past 2 GB.

Steps to reproduce (new team members, follow exactly):
1. Generate two 2.5 GB log files differing every 10,000 lines.
2. Open a comparison in the staging viewer.
3. Scroll to roughly the 80% mark.

Expected: hunks render continuously. Actual: viewer shows an empty pane and the chunk API returns truncated responses. To call the chunk API directly while reproducing, authenticate with the bearer token below.

login token, yajeg-fawif: eyJhbGciOiJIUzI1NiIsInR5cCI6IkpXVCJ9.eyJzdWIiOiIEdPQYnZXaZIn0.HSRTnYZBx0Qc

Subject: Handover — Fabrikit on-call

Hey! Quick handover notes. Fabrikit (our test-data factory lib) had a flaky seed generator this week — if builds fail on the Norwick suite, just bump the seed cache and rerun. Docs live on the Lantermill wiki under "Fabrikit basics," which new folks should skim first. Nothing else burning. If anything weird pops up overnight, ping the library owner directly.

billing contact of bafog-bawip = fraael@lumicworks.corp

Subject: Key rotation — Scrubline EXIF service

Hi reviewers,

As part of our quarterly rotation, the credential used by Scrubline, our image EXIF-scrubbing pipeline, has been replaced. The old key stops working Friday at noon. Please verify that any review branches touching the metadata-removal stage reference the new credential, and that no test fixtures embed the retired one. Staging has already been updated and is passing. The new key for the internal Scrubline API is below.

gateway credential: kto15_8KtvEYSD8WJ9Uyq